PHOENIX (AP) The Arizona School Boards Association, which successfully sued the Arizona Legislature to invalidate key parts of the state budget last year, is now being targeted by Republican lawmakers who have long opposed its efforts to lobby for local school boards.
The Arizona Senate advanced a bill that would ban the more than 200 school boards that are Arizona School Boards Association members from using taxpayer money to pay yearly membership fees.
